BBC iPlayer plugin will work outside the UK if you go down through the
menus. Favorites will be using UK only URLs.

There are no MP3 streams outside UK only WMA and Flash/AAC so if you
have set the plugin to play MP3 streams only - it will fail.  Your best
chance is with WMA.

Make sure you are up to date with BBC iPlayer plugin / applet as there
were problems last week that needed a plugin update.

The My Apps/BBC will also play WMA live streams.

iPhone;550193 Wrote: 
 
 RAID only covers the simplest data access failure of a single drive. If
 the machine is struck by lightening, there is a fire, water damage,
 natural disaster, or any other unforeseen issue that strikes both
 drives or the whole machine; say bye-bye to ones data.
 

Actually it is worse than what iPhone states.  He forgot to mention to
most likely cause of data loss, user error!  If you delete a file in a
RAID 1 both copies are delete right away for you.  Also if you have an
application such as a bulk tagger go through all of your music and
somehow corrupt it, RAID 1 again will not save your butt.

As already stated RAID != backup
